    Hi, what is the best way to transfer between Disney hotels? The first part of our stay is at the Swan, and then we are transferring to the Polynesian. Does Disney have it's own Uber brand? Should we book a private car? Thanks much!

    Welcome to the Disney Parks Moms Panel, Taryl!

    My family and I recently enjoyed a “split stay” where we stayed at two Walt Disney World Resort hotels during our visit. One of the best things about transferring to a different hotel on the Walt Disney World Resort property is that they’ll move your luggage for you! Just call down to the bell services station at the Walt Disney World Swan Hotel and let them know that you’ll be transferring to Disney’s Polynesian Village Resort. They’ll send someone with a luggage cart and special ID tags and will give you a receipt with the ID tag numbers. Then your items will be magically whisked away! When you arrive at Disney’s Polynesian Village Resort, just let them know that you had your luggage transferred and they’ll have it delivered to your room.

    Please keep in mind that since this service is available at all official Walt Disney World Resort hotels, it can take some time for your items to be transferred between hotels. I would definitely recommend keeping items you know you’ll need for the day in a backpack or day bag that you can keep with you. 

    As far as transferring yourselves between hotels, you have a couple of options. First of all, if you plan to visit a Walt Disney World Resort Theme Park on the day you’ll check out of one hotel and into the other, you can simply use Disney’s complimentary Resort Transportation from the Theme Park to Disney’s Polynesian Village Resort. If you’d like to go there directly from the Walt Disney World Swan Hotel, you might want to consider the Disney Minnie Van Service Connected by Lyft. This is a paid transportation service that you can book via the Lyft app on your smartphone. I’ve had the opportunity to use the Minnie Van Service several times and I absolutely love it.
